Async Image Loading for RSS/Atom feeds (iPhone)

This application connects to a user defined rss or atom feed, (in this case Apple store’s top 25 free apps for Greece), and displays the information of the top applications.
It contains 2 views.
-> the 1st is for loading the information and
-> the 2nd is a more detailed view of each app.

The main point of this app is to show how you can load as many images as you like into a tableview asynchronously.
The image loading is performed asynchronous and until the image has finished loading a scrolling indicator is in place of the image.

However you can use the whole application to show the top applications of each category from apple for whichever store you belong to.

You can view the screencast:
http://www.screencast.com/t/TqL4ksiUbbg
or check out the screens.

If you might need any further assistance do not hesitate to contact me.
Hope you like it.

Download Async Image Loading for RSS/Atom feeds (iPhone)

Glass Photo Gallery (Galleries)

This gallery is a rafined photo gallery, it supports remote and local images as well as retina images (@2x).

You have to setup an array (local or remote JSON ) with image urls, comment, square thumb if needed.

You will find two kind of images thumb one that create thumbs on fly and another with static thumb created manually.

If you check out the demo movie you will see all features and how it’s working.

Contact me for further information or for feature requests through Codecanyon Form

Thanks

Download Glass Photo Gallery (Galleries)

jQuery Viewer3D (Images and Media)

Viewer3D is a small jQuery plugin for displaying a 360°-3D view of a sequences of images or panorama. It is simple, lightweight, no flash needed, no extra css needed, fast and compatible with all major browsers and touches devices. It has been tested on Android browsers, Ipad browser, IE 6 ,7,8,9 , Firefox, Chrome, Safari and Opera.

Download jQuery Viewer3D (Images and Media)

plum.Form – A jQuery Form Styling Tool (Forms)

plum.Form is the perfect tool for designers who need to step over the boundaries of boring web forms. It simplifies the process of creating perfect forms that look beautiful and add extra features to your web site.

Why Plum? Plum is a series of unified jQuery plugins that focus on design, usability and functionality. Using only a single name space, Plum doesn’t interfere with other plugins or JavaScript libraries you might be using.

Features of plum.Form

  • No extra HTML markup is required
  • Minimified, plum.Form is only 11.6 KB. Use gzip on your server and the size drops down to a tiny 4.6 KB
  • Supports check box groups with multiple states: none, all and mixed (some checked, some not)
  • Supports multiple file uploads
  • Limit file uploads to certain types, sizes and quantities
  • Retains standard form functionality: plum.Form supports focusing on elements with the tab key and navigating select menus by typing option names or using arrow keys
  • Easily customizable to create new form skins

Browser Support

  • Mozilla Firefox 3 or newer
  • Apple Safari 3 or newer
  • Google Chrome
  • Opera 10 or newer
  • Microsoft Internet Explorer 7 or newer

plum.Form is extremely simple to use. Include the JavaScript, tell Plum to focus on all forms, and you’re set!

<form>
<input type="checkbox" />
</form>
<script src="jquery.plum.form"></script>
<script> $('form').plum('form'); </script>

Download plum.Form – A jQuery Form Styling Tool (Forms)

Skinny PHP Pagination (Navigation)

Skinny Pagination provides the easiest way possible to have good looking paginated content in your PHP applications. Supports internationalization through a simple i18n interface, extremely easy templating, skinning and colour additions.

Coming pre-packed with 96 different looks, you will hardly miss one for your app:
– 3 templates – basic, digg (floating) and nextprev
– 4 skins – default, fancy, facebook and flickr
– 7 colours

Download Skinny PHP Pagination (Navigation)

Email System (With Attachments) Class (Forms)

Email Class Description

Hey! you sick of writing email functions to handle the ins and out of emailing your users? Or when you want to email someone an attachment via your code it can be a pain.

Ok I have wrote a class that handles everything email related, with this class you can send basic email, email validation, adding bcc, css’s to your emails, methods for debugging, html encoded emails (allows you to send html/css emails) the log all with a few lines of code.

This is a tool for advanced php developer and basic php developers, the class is well documented and has great documentation for beginners.

I started using this a few months ago and I thought many more people will benefit from this as much as i have, i find myself importing it into the simplest of project because its so easy to use.

It even allows you to send custom headers.

Even the script (email system) you see in the demonstration is included, this is just to show you the small capabilities of this class.

http://suburbanarctic.com/documentation/

This is so easy to integrate!

Download Email System (With Attachments) Class (Forms)

Sliding Message View – iPhone (Custom Controls)

Sliding Message View is a standalone class which consists of 2 files.
You can import the files in your project very easily and send sliding messages to your users with 6 lines of code.

You can customize :
-> the colors
-> the message
-> the delay in seconds (if you want a delay)
-> the custom image in the sliding view

The XCode project is fully commented so you can easily find what you need and customize it according to your liking.

You can check the screencast by visiting the url below:
http://www.screencast.com/t/RerOJoCZ
or check the screenshots provided.

If you might need any further assistance do not hesitate to contact me.
Hope you like it.

Download Sliding Message View – iPhone (Custom Controls)

BandApp (Full Applications)

Band App is a simple iPhone application written for bands in Titanium. It utilises standard iOS GUI controls and delivers a familiar user experience to any iOS user.

The App comes with a number of features such as Cover flow, Playable Tracks (Local sound files), Gigs with location maps as well as a twitter and RSS feed integration.

Band App uses both orientation modes and in particular utilises this to flick between cover flow and standard views.

Notice – The icons inside the app are a part of the Glypish icon set – which are free to use as long as you maintain the attribution link inside. Alternativley you
could just buy the damn set and get access to a Retina resolution set as well – They cost $25 – A snip! – Find out more at http://glyphish.com/

Download BandApp (Full Applications)

One Website For All Devices (Mobile)

One Website For All Devices allows you to build a single website, web application or native mobile application that works on multiple devices, screen sizes and orientations, all from the same code.

Consider how the following layout adjusts itself automatically to accommodate different screen dimensions:

Mobile
Tablet
960
1200

Using the first two layouts for example, you could build a native iPad and iPhone app that scales perfectly on both devices.

It is aimed at two groups of developers:

  • Web developers looking to build responsive websites that adjust automatically to multiple screen sizes and devices.
  • Mobile application developers looking to accomplish the same purpose, but in native mobile applications or web apps built using HTML code and tools like PhoneGap, Corona or Titanium.

This multi-screen method helps you solve 3 common problems:

  • Developing and maintaining multiple versions of the same website for different platforms (i.e. mobile.website.com, ipad.website.com and www.website.com)
  • Compromising real state and/or content to allow smaller screens to access the same site, such as optimizing a site for 1024×768, which can look fairly small to users with screen resolutions of 1280px wide and above
  • Having to build multiple versions of native mobile applications, one for each platform such as iOS, Blackberry and Android

The purpose of this package is to help you set the structure of a multi-device website or native application quick and easy, while staying out of your way. A set of structural, responsive web design templates allow you to add all the design beauty and styling, and get you started in minutes.

Mobile application developers can use this package with tools such as PhoneGap, Appcelerator Titanium, Corona, Rhomobile, Sencha and AppMobi. The powerful multi-platform publishing capabilities of these tools, allow you to deploy native mobile applications using the same source code, leveraging native APIs and device-specific features; all of this using your web dev skills.

One Website For All Devices works on all browsers and modern mobile devices. It uses a combination of techniques to render the best layout for each of the following 4 screen size groups:

  • Mobile: below 728px wide (i.e. iPhone, Blackberry, Motorola Atrix)
  • Tablets: below 960px wide (i.e. iPad in portrait mode, Blackberry Playbook and smartphones in landscape mode)
  • Netbooks & tablets: below 1200px wide (i.e. HP Mini, iPad in landscape mode, low res monitors)
  • Monitors: above 1200px wide (i.e. 19” monitors and up, iMacs, large screen laptops)

The following items are included with your purchase:

  • Detailed documentation, what is included and how to use this product
  • One Website For All Devices – light: 7 structural templates on white background
  • One Website For All Devices – dark: 7 structural templates on dark background
  • Base files: the backbone of One Website For All Devices, these files provide the core functionality (included with light and dark sets)
  • PhoneGap package (XCode 4 version included): uses dark version of One Website For All Devices by default (found in “www” folder)
  • Photoshop template with 8 overlays to help you measure your layouts and get an idea of what they will look like on different screens and devices

Download One Website For All Devices (Mobile)